What is the difference between Fulltime Linux Windows System Administrator vs Network Administrator?

AspectFulltime Linux Windows System AdministratorNetwork Administrator
CertificationsLinux/Windows certifications (e.g., CompTIA Linux+, Microsoft Certified)Network certifications (e.g., Cisco CCNA, CompTIA Network+)
Work EnvironmentServer management, OS configuration, troubleshooting on Linux/Windows serversNetwork infrastructure, routers, switches, firewalls
Primary ResponsibilitiesMaintain OS stability, user management, security patchesDesign, implement, and monitor network systems

While both roles involve IT infrastructure, the Fulltime Linux Windows System Administrator focuses on server and OS management, whereas the Network Administrator specializes in network hardware and connectivity. Both roles require technical certifications and are vital in maintaining organizational IT operations, but they differ in scope and daily tasks.

How much do fulltime Linux Windows system administrators make?

Fulltime Linux Windows system administrators typically earn between $60,000 and $100,000 annually, depending on experience, certifications, and location. Senior roles or those with specialized skills in cloud platforms or security can earn higher salaries. Compensation often includes benefits such as health insurance and paid time off.

Job description

Summary

EM Microelectronic is an innovative Swiss-based semiconductor company and a wholly owned subsidiary of The Swatch Group, a global leader in watches and advanced electronic systems. EM develops cutting-edge ultra-low-power semiconductor technologies used in wireless communications, RFID, sensing, and energy-harvesting applications. Our U.S. division supports the development of these technologies through a team of IC designers, embedded software engineers, and product and business professionals located in Colorado Springs and Austin.

We are seeking an experienced IT Systems Administrator to provide technical support and infrastructure management for our U.S. operations. This role is responsible for ensuring the reliability, security, and performance of our computing environment while delivering exceptional support to our engineering and business teams. The position offers the opportunity to support a highly technical engineering environment focused on advanced semiconductor development while collaborating with IT teams across the United States, Switzerland, and The Swatch Group.

Position Overview

This position is responsible for all aspects of on-premises Linux systems administration for the Colorado Springs and Austin offices, including support for remote users, while ensuring compliance with corporate IT policies and standards. The role also supports Windows-based systems and users, including Active Directory administration, endpoint deployment and management, hardware and software support, and Windows Server administration.

Essential Duties and Responsibilities

  • Maintain on-premises Linux servers and workstations, including physical and virtual systems, operating systems, hardware, and software.
  • Maintain on-premises Window servers, including system administration, migration of Windows Servers 2016 to 2022, deployment of new server hardware, and OS patching.  Utilize remote management tools such as Dell iDRAC and HPE iLO to configure, monitor, and administer enterprise server hardware.
  • Create, administer, and support user accounts and security groups using Microsoft Active Directory. 
  • Provide help desk support for end-users, account management, hardware and software troubleshooting, network and VPN connectivity issues, application installation, and performance optimization.
  • Specify, procure, and deploy laptops, engineering workstations, simulation servers, peripherals, and related IT equipment.  Install, configure, and maintain end-user hardware, operating systems, applications, printers, and software updates.
  • Maintain software licensing, subscriptions, IT asset inventory, and technical documentation.
  • Maintain EDA tools, design kits, and support libraries in collaboration with EM’s CAD and Linux support teams.
  • Administer enterprise backup and recovery solutions, including Veeam Backup & Replication.
  • Coordinate with Swatch Group IT (SGIT) to ensure systems are properly integrated and supported. Participate in disaster recovery and business continuity planning and testing activities.
  • Collaborate with EM Headquarters IT and Swatch Group IT teams to implement infrastructure improvements, security initiatives, and corporate IT standards.
  • Develop and manage IT budgets, technology roadmaps, and project tracking activities.
  • Evaluate, test, and implement new technologies to improve operational efficiency, security, and reliability.

Qualifications

 

Education: Bachelor's degree in Computer Science, Information Systems, or a related field preferred. Equivalent combination of education, training, and relevant industry experience will be considered.

To be considered for this position, candidates must be legally authorized to work in the United States.  EM Microelectronic will not sponsor applicants for work visas.

Desirable Certifications: CompTIA: A+, Network+, Security+, Linux+, Server+. 

Linux-Focused Professional Certifications: LFCSA, LPIC-1/2, RHCSA,

Dell & Microsoft Certifications, CAPM/PMP

Experience: 5 to 10 years of professional Information Technology experience supporting, implementing, and maintaining enterprise IT infrastructure, including servers, operating systems, networking, hardware, and software.

Compensation

The salary range for this position is $120,000 to $135,000 per year, depending on the candidate's education, experience, technical skills, and overall qualifications. This position is based in our Colorado Springs, Colorado office. Regular on-site attendance is required, and remote work is generally limited to emergency situations or as approved by management.

Essential Skills:

Experience with Microsoft technologies including Windows 10/11, Windows Server 2016, Windows Server 2019, Windows Server 2022, Microsoft 365, AD, GPO’s, IIS, RHEL 7/8/9 Server and Workstation, NFS

Desirable Skills:

Foreman, Ansible, LVM, Samba, Apache, PHP, Mysql/MariaDB, Perl, FlexLM, shell scripts, DHCP, DNS, PBIS, SSSD, NoMachine, EDA tools, Synology appliances, Infoblox, Lansweeper
